Problem

Game software often lacks support for input signals from dedicated controllers like gun controllers, limiting user interaction and immersion in games not specifically designed for these devices.

Innovation Solution

An information processing device with a conversion processing unit that converts detection values from a dedicated controller's motion into an analog stick signal, allowing the device to provide a compatible operation signal to game software, enabling intuitive operation and immersion similar to general-purpose game controllers.

Disclosed herein is an information processing device that provides an operation signal of an analog stick to a game, including: a conversion processing unit configured to convert a detection value obtained by detection of a movement of a controller into an analog stick signal; and an output processing unit configured to provide the analog stick signal obtained by the conversion to the game. The conversion processing unit includes a first calculation unit configured to calculate a first signal from a detected angular velocity, a second calculation unit configured to calculate a second signal according to a deviation amount between a direction in which the controller is directed and a reference direction, an addition unit configured to add the first signal and the second signal to generate a motion operation signal, and an analog stick signal generation unit configured to generate an analog stick signal from the motion operation signal.
